Restaurant Summary

This tiny West Hampstead spot feels warm and welcoming, the kind of family-run place where the grill smoke smells like dinner and staff remember faces. Diners rave about the juiciness of the kebabs and the freshness of the salads, with one noting, "the bread arrives warm and the meats have that perfect charcoal edge." The cooking leans classic and produce-forward, anchored in Turkish staples rather than fusion detours. Think well-marinated chicken and lamb shish, kofte with proper charcoal kiss, light mucver, and a proudly homemade baklava. The culinary approach is elevated traditional: careful seasoning, generous plates, and clean flavors that do not drown in oil, ideal for anyone craving straightforward, expertly grilled food. Families are well served: kids can share a chicken shish plate, grab a simple chicken wrap, or stick to fries and rice. There is no kids menu, but the menu has plenty of friendly options (halloumi wrap, falafel, plain rice), and portions are easy to split. Takeaway is smooth if seating runs out.
